A - 

Vibration Timer:

   

Adjustable time delay, controls how long the rail continues to vibrate    

 

 

 

 

after a screw is detected at the pick-up position.

B - 

Drum Timer:

 

 

Adjustable time delay, controls how long the drum and brush continue to  

 

 

 

 

operate after a screw is detected at the pick-up position.

C - 

Vibration Intensity:

 

Allows for adjustment of the intensity of the vibration for proper screw    

    feeding.

Note - When making adjustments to the above controls, please use the included adjustment tool and 
do not force the control past its stopping points. Little effort is required to make adjustments. Forcing 
the controls past their stopping points will damage the feeder and void the warranty.

E - 

Gates:

 

 

 

The top and side gates perform two functions - they allow the feeder to   

 

 

 

 

accommodate different rail/screw adjustment settings and they    

 

 

 

 

 

can be opened fully to allow the rail to be removed for setup purposes.    

 

 

 

 

It is extremely important that the gates be properly closed (steps 47-48)   

 

 

 

 

before the feeder is put into service.

Indication LED

:

F2 - Overload Indicator: 

Lights briefly when the feeder is powered on and provides a visual  

 

 

 

 

 

indication if the feeder is overloaded.

G - 

Ground Connection:

 

Used with included ground cable to bond the feeder to a grounding  

 

    point 

in 

the 

workstation.

H - 

DC Power Input:

   

15 VDC input connection for the AC power adapter provided with the    

    feeder.
I - 

Power Switch:

 

 

Illuminated switch used to turn the feeder ‘ON/OFF’.
